[0001] This invention relates to orange peel processing equipment, specifically a device for producing and processing dried tangerine peel. Background Technology

[0002] Chenpi, a traditional Chinese medicine, refers to the dried, mature peel of the citrus fruit (Citrus reticulata Blanco) and its cultivated varieties, belonging to the Rutaceae family. The medicinal material is divided into "Chenpi" and "Guangchenpi." Mature fruits are harvested, the peel is removed, and then sun-dried or dried at low temperatures. The fruit can be Xinhui tangerine, Ou tangerine, or Sihui tangerine, among others.

[0003] Aged tangerine peel (Chenpi) from Sichuan and Guangdong is considered superior, with Guangdong Chenpi made from the peel of large red tangerines and aged for three years or more. However, when harvesting the peel, a hole is usually cut into the large red tangerine by hand, and the pulp inside is then scooped out. During this process, uneven force applied by hand easily damages the peel, resulting in a small quantity of undamaged peel. Intact peels can be used to make aged tangerine peel tea, which involves stuffing tea leaves into the peel, as seen in common aged tangerine peel Pu-erh tea. To address the shortcomings of existing technology, there is an urgent need for an apparatus for processing aged tangerine peel. Summary of the Invention

[0017] This invention relates to a method for processing fruit peel shells with accommodating spaces. These peel shells can then be dried in the sun or oven to obtain tangerine peel shells with accommodating spaces, which can be used to prepare tangerine peel tea. Specifically, a clamping mechanism holds the tangerine on a worktable, a cutting mechanism cuts a notch at the top of the tangerine, and a pulp crushing mechanism extends through this notch into the tangerine to crush the pulp without damaging the peel. After crushing, the pulp and juice can be removed and poured into a juice recycling bin for juice recycling. Attached Figure Description

[0027] like Figure 1-4As shown, the present invention provides a tangerine peel production and processing device, including a workbench 1, a clamping mechanism, a photoelectric sensor 6, a frame 25, a conversion drive component 26, a support frame 24, a cutting mechanism, a pulp crushing mechanism, a first conversion positioning component 14, a second conversion positioning component 16, and a control module 34. A clamping mechanism is installed on the workbench 1 to clamp the tangerine; a photoelectric sensor is installed on the clamping mechanism; a conversion drive 26 is installed on the frame 25; a support frame 24 is connected to the conversion drive 26; a cutting mechanism is installed at one end of the support frame 24 to cut open the top of the tangerine to form a slit; a pulp crushing mechanism is installed at the other end of the support frame to crush the pulp by inserting it into the tangerine through the slit; a first conversion positioning component 14 is used to position the pulp crushing mechanism to swing to the workbench; a second conversion positioning component 16 is used to position the cutting mechanism to swing to the workbench; the control module 34 is electrically connected to the clamping mechanism, the photoelectric sensor 6, the conversion drive 26, the cutting mechanism, the pulp crushing mechanism, the first conversion positioning component 14, and the second conversion positioning component 26.

[0028] The first conversion positioning element 14 and the second conversion positioning element 26 can be positioning sensors. In use, when the cutting mechanism swings and touches the second conversion positioning element 16, the second conversion positioning element sends a data signal to the control module. Upon receiving this data signal, the control module controls the conversion drive to stop working while simultaneously controlling the cutting mechanism to perform the cutting operation. When the pulp crushing mechanism swings and touches the first conversion positioning element 14, the first conversion positioning element sends a data signal to the control module. Upon receiving this data signal, the control module controls the conversion drive to stop working while simultaneously controlling the pulp crushing mechanism to perform the pulp crushing operation. It is understood that the pulp crushing mechanism, positioned by the first conversion positioning element, can accurately stop above the notch formed by the cutting mechanism cutting the tangerine.

[0029] It should be noted that the first switching and positioning component does not interfere with the rotation of the cutting mechanism. The second switching and positioning component does not interfere with the rotation of the pulp crushing mechanism.

[0030] The photoelectric sensor 6 is used to detect whether there are large red tangerines inside the clamping mechanism. If there are large red tangerines, it sends a data signal to the control module. Upon receiving the data signal, the control module controls the clamping mechanism to clamp the large red tangerines. If no large red tangerines are detected, the clamping mechanism remains in its initial working state.

[0031] The control module operates the conversion drive 26, the cutting mechanism, the pulp crushing mechanism and the clamping mechanism based on the first conversion positioning component 14, the second conversion positioning component 26 and the photoelectric sensor 6.

[0076] According to the above embodiments, the working principle of the present invention is as follows:

[0077] Pulling the push rod on the clamping component moves the arc-shaped top plate, allowing the large red tangerine to be placed into the clamping mechanism. Releasing the push rod then causes the spring to push it, which in turn pushes the arc-shaped top plate to support the large red tangerine. The arc-shaped top plate and the positioning arc plate clamp the large red tangerine. At this time, the photoelectric sensor 6 detects the large red tangerine, and the control module 34 controls the clamping drive component 5 to drive the clamping suction cup 51 to adhere to the large red tangerine. The first vacuum pump 2 operates, generating negative pressure in the clamping suction cup, which can then suck up the large red tangerine, providing support and fixation.

[0078] Meanwhile, the control module controls the conversion drive 26 to work, driving the support frame to rotate. The support frame 24 drives the cutting mechanism to rotate towards the second rotating positioning member 16. At the same time, the pulp crushing mechanism rotates accordingly. The positioning rod 13 on the cutting mechanism touches the second rotating positioning member 16. The control module controls the rotating drive 26 to temporarily stop working and controls the first telescopic drive 23 to work. The first telescopic drive 23 drives the first support plate to move down until it touches the second cutting positioning member 33. The first telescopic drive stops working. At this time, the tip 131 of the positioning rod 13 is inserted into the mandarin orange, and the cutter 8 is also inserted into the mandarin orange. The first drive motor 21 drives the drive wheel 19 to rotate. The drive wheel 19 is meshed with the driven wheel 18 and driven to rotate. The driven wheel 18 drives the positioning rod 13 to rotate. The positioning rod 13 drives the knife holder 9 and the cutter 8 to rotate. The cutter 8 rotates to complete the cutting. The first drive motor 21 stops. The second vacuum pump 15 starts and the gripping suction cup 10 forms a negative pressure to suck up the peel cut by the cutter 8. The first telescopic drive component 23 is activated again, causing the first support plate 22 to move upward. The first support plate 22 causes the positioning rod 13, the knife holder 9, the cutter 8, the gripping rod 12, the gripping suction cup 10, and the fruit peel sucked by the gripping suction cup to move upward until they touch the first cutting positioning component 29. The conversion drive component 26 is activated again, causing the support frame 24 to rotate in the opposite direction. The support frame causes the cutting mechanism to detach from the worktable 1 and rotate until the rotating shaft on the pulp crushing mechanism touches the first conversion positioning component 14. The conversion drive component 26 stops working, the second vacuum pump 15 stops working, the gripping suction cup 10 loses its negative pressure effect, and the fruit peel sucked by it detaches from the gripping suction cup under its own gravity.

[0079] Simultaneously, the second telescopic drive 27 drives the second support plate 30 to move downwards, and the rotating shaft 35 and the meat grinder 11 follow suit, moving downwards until they touch the second meat grinder positioning member 32. At this point, the second telescopic drive 27 stops working. Then, the rotating shaft 35 drives the meat grinder 11 through the notch cut into the mandarin orange by the cutting mechanism to extend into the mandarin orange. The second drive motor 31 drives the rotating shaft 35 to rotate, and the meat grinder 11 rotates accordingly. Multiple soft heads and a shredder grind the pulp inside the mandarin orange, separating the pulp from the peel. The grinding time can be set to 10 to 20 seconds. After the set time, the second drive motor 31 stops working, and the second telescopic drive 27 restarts, driving the second support plate 30 to move upwards. The rotating shaft 35 and the meat grinder 11 move upwards and detach from the mandarin orange. They move upwards until they touch the first meat grinder positioning member 28, at which point the second telescopic drive stops working. The switching drive 26 restarts, driving the support frame to rotate and reset. The support frame then drives the pulp crushing mechanism and the cutting mechanism to reset. The clamping drive mechanism resets the clamping suction cup, causing it to lose its vacuum and detach from the peel. Pulling the top rod detaches the curved top plate from the peel, allowing the peel to be removed, thus completing one cut of the tangerine peel. Repeating this process allows for continuous removal of peels.

[0080] The removed tangerine peel is then poured into a juice collection tank, where the crushed pulp and juice are collected to recover the pulp and juice. The resulting tangerine peel is then dried to obtain dried tangerine peel (chenpi).
